Forgotten
I see the dirty, ragged man
Standing on the corner
Reaching out his hand
Asking for a dollar,
He is a veteran of war
Ravaged and torn
From the memories
Which leave him forlorn,
This man once served
His country proud
Today,
Is lost in a cloud
Of scorn,
By his countrymen
They have all
Forgotten him,
And show nothing
Save disgust,
For the ragged, dirty
Soul
Standing in the dusk,
They’ll not even
Pray for him
When death
Takes him to dust. |
|
by Larry
Gordon
1999 |
